Mastering RemoteIoT VPC SSH: A Comprehensive Guide For Raspberry Pi And Windows 10

Mastering RemoteIoT VPC SSH: A Comprehensive Guide For Raspberry Pi And Windows 10

RemoteIoT VPC SSH has become a pivotal concept for developers and tech enthusiasts who work with Raspberry Pi and Windows 10. Whether you're setting up a secure connection, managing remote servers, or downloading free files, this guide will provide you with everything you need to know about integrating these technologies.

This article explores the intricacies of remote access, focusing on Virtual Private Cloud (VPC) configurations, Secure Shell (SSH) protocols, and Raspberry Pi compatibility. With the growing demand for remote work setups, understanding these tools is essential for both beginners and advanced users.

By the end of this guide, you'll have a solid grasp of how to establish secure connections, optimize performance, and troubleshoot common issues related to remote IoT setups. Let’s dive in!

Read also:
  • Lisa Marie Presley The Legacy Of A Musical Icon
  • Table of Contents

    Introduction to RemoteIoT VPC SSH

    RemoteIoT VPC SSH represents a powerful combination of technologies that allow users to remotely manage IoT devices securely. This setup is particularly useful for developers working with Raspberry Pi and Windows 10, as it enables seamless communication between devices across different networks.

    The integration of Virtual Private Cloud (VPC) ensures that your data remains protected, while Secure Shell (SSH) provides an encrypted connection for remote access. This combination is ideal for projects that require frequent updates or monitoring from remote locations.

    As more businesses and individuals adopt remote work practices, mastering RemoteIoT VPC SSH becomes crucial. This section will delve into the basics of these technologies and explain why they are indispensable in modern IoT setups.

    Raspberry Pi: The Backbone of IoT Projects

    Raspberry Pi Overview

    Raspberry Pi is a compact, affordable computer designed for hobbyists and professionals alike. Its versatility makes it a popular choice for IoT projects, including those involving RemoteIoT VPC SSH.

    Key features of Raspberry Pi include:

    • Compact size and low power consumption
    • Support for various operating systems, including Raspbian and Windows 10 IoT Core
    • Extensive community support and resources

    Setting Up Raspberry Pi for RemoteIoT

    To use Raspberry Pi in a RemoteIoT VPC SSH setup, follow these steps:

    Read also:
  • Pirate Mirror Understanding The Risks And Legal Implications
    1. Install the latest version of Raspbian or Windows 10 IoT Core on your Raspberry Pi.
    2. Enable SSH in the Raspberry Pi configuration settings.
    3. Connect your Raspberry Pi to your network and note its IP address.

    With these steps, you’ll have a solid foundation for integrating Raspberry Pi into your RemoteIoT projects.

    Understanding VPC and SSH

    What is VPC?

    A Virtual Private Cloud (VPC) is a private network environment within a cloud platform. It allows users to securely host and manage applications, databases, and other resources. VPCs are essential for maintaining data privacy and security in remote IoT setups.

    What is SSH?

    Secure Shell (SSH) is a cryptographic protocol used for secure communication over unsecured networks. It provides a secure channel for remote access to servers and devices, making it an integral part of RemoteIoT VPC SSH configurations.

    Together, VPC and SSH create a robust framework for managing IoT devices remotely, ensuring both security and reliability.

    Setting Up Windows 10 for RemoteIoT

    Installing Required Software

    To set up Windows 10 for RemoteIoT VPC SSH, you’ll need to install the following software:

    • PuTTY: A free SSH client for Windows
    • WinSCP: A file transfer client for secure file transfers
    • OpenSSH: A built-in SSH server for Windows 10

    Configuring SSH on Windows 10

    Enabling SSH on Windows 10 is straightforward. Follow these steps:

    1. Open the Windows Features dialog and enable "OpenSSH Server."
    2. Restart your computer to apply the changes.
    3. Test the SSH connection by using PuTTY or another SSH client.

    With SSH configured, you can now establish secure connections between your Windows 10 device and Raspberry Pi.

    Downloading Necessary Tools for Free

    Free Resources for RemoteIoT

    Several tools and resources are available for free to facilitate RemoteIoT VPC SSH setups:

    • Raspberry Pi Imager: A free tool for installing operating systems on Raspberry Pi.
    • PuTTY: A free SSH client for Windows.
    • WinSCP: A free file transfer client for Windows.

    Where to Download These Tools

    Ensure you download these tools from official websites to avoid security risks. For example:

    File Transfer Using RemoteIoT

    Secure File Transfer Protocols

    When transferring files using RemoteIoT VPC SSH, it’s important to use secure protocols such as:

    • SFTP (Secure File Transfer Protocol)
    • SCP (Secure Copy Protocol)

    Steps for File Transfer

    To transfer files securely, follow these steps:

    1. Connect to your Raspberry Pi using an SSH client like PuTTY.
    2. Use WinSCP or a similar tool to transfer files via SFTP.
    3. Verify the integrity of transferred files using checksums or hashes.

    These steps ensure that your file transfers are both secure and reliable.

    Enhancing Security in RemoteIoT VPC SSH

    Best Practices for Security

    To enhance security in your RemoteIoT VPC SSH setup, consider the following best practices:

    • Use strong, unique passwords for all devices and accounts.
    • Enable two-factor authentication (2FA) wherever possible.
    • Regularly update your software and firmware to protect against vulnerabilities.

    Advanced Security Measures

    For added security, implement advanced measures such as:

    • Firewall rules to restrict access to specific IP addresses.
    • Public key authentication for SSH connections.
    • Regular audits of system logs to detect unauthorized access attempts.

    Common Issues and Troubleshooting

    Identifying Common Issues

    Some common issues in RemoteIoT VPC SSH setups include:

    • Connection timeouts due to network instability.
    • Authentication failures caused by incorrect credentials.
    • File transfer errors resulting from insufficient permissions.

    Troubleshooting Tips

    To resolve these issues, try the following:

    • Check your network connection and ensure all devices are online.
    • Verify your credentials and ensure they match the required format.
    • Adjust file permissions to allow necessary access.

    These troubleshooting tips will help you overcome common challenges in your RemoteIoT setup.

    Optimizing Performance

    Improving Network Speed

    To optimize performance in your RemoteIoT VPC SSH setup, focus on improving network speed:

    • Use a wired connection instead of Wi-Fi for better stability.
    • Upgrade your internet plan if necessary to support high-bandwidth applications.
    • Minimize background processes that consume network resources.

    Enhancing Device Performance

    For better device performance, consider the following:

    • Regularly clean up unnecessary files and applications.
    • Update your operating system and drivers to the latest versions.
    • Monitor system resources to identify bottlenecks.

    Emerging Technologies

    As technology continues to evolve, several trends are shaping the future of RemoteIoT:

    • 5G networks offering faster and more reliable connections.
    • Edge computing reducing latency in IoT applications.
    • Artificial intelligence enhancing data analysis and automation.

    Impact on RemoteIoT VPC SSH

    These trends will significantly impact RemoteIoT VPC SSH setups by:

    • Enabling real-time data processing and decision-making.
    • Improving overall system efficiency and scalability.
    • Enhancing security through advanced encryption techniques.

    Staying informed about these trends will help you adapt and thrive in the rapidly evolving world of IoT.

    Conclusion

    In conclusion, mastering RemoteIoT VPC SSH is essential for anyone working with Raspberry Pi and Windows 10. This guide has covered the fundamentals of these technologies, including setup, security, and optimization techniques. By following the steps outlined here, you can create a secure and efficient remote IoT setup.

    We encourage you to share your thoughts and experiences in the comments section below. Additionally, feel free to explore other articles on our site for more insights into IoT and related technologies. Together, let’s build a smarter, more connected future!

    RemoteIoT VPC SSH Raspberry Pi AWS Download Windows Comprehensive Guide
    Details
    SSH Remote control your Raspberry Pi — Raspberry Pi Official Magazine
    Details
    Use SSH to Remote Control Your Raspberry Pi A Complete Guide
    Details

    You might also like :

    Copyright © 2025 When Tech Takes Over. All rights reserved.